Renter's insurance is designed to cover monetary losses related to fire, theft, and personal injury for a tenant's personal property. A landlord typically does not pay for a tenant's personal - property losses, nor does a landlord need to approve the tenant's insurance purchase. Premiums are not based on the tenant's income.
